Purchasing Power Analysis

A Architectural and Engineering Managers in Cary, NC earns $150,000 in nominal terms, which is 11.1% above the national average of $135,000. After adjusting for the local cost of living (index 95.7 vs national 100), this is equivalent to $156,740 in national-average purchasing power.

Tax differences are not included. Only cost-of-living index adjustments are applied.
